How do I get started in cosmetology?

Here are the five steps to becoming a cosmetologist:

  1. Be at least 16 years of age and have a high school diploma or a GED.
  2. Enroll in a state-licensed cosmetology school.
  3. Complete your courses. Most programs take 9-15 months to complete.
  4. Complete training hours.
  5. Pass the state licensing exam.

How much does beautician school cost?

Attending an accredited cosmetology school can cost from about $5,000 to $15,000. And programs do get much more expensive, with top programs estimated to cost from $10,000 to $20,000. But there are far more items that contribute to cost than mere tuition.

Is cosmetologist a doctor?

Dermatologists are physicians who specialize in treating skin, hair, nails, and mucus membranes. Cosmetologists are not physicians. They specialize in haircutting, hair styling, and other beauty services.

How much does a cosmetology kit cost?

Most student kits range in cost between $300 and $500 and include all of the tools and supplies necessary to engage in hands-on activities while in cosmetology school. You will use it to train on mannequins, fellow students– and eventually your clients.

How much do beauticians make an hour?

As of Mar 23, 2021, the average hourly pay for a Beautician in the United States is $18.64 an hour. While ZipRecruiter is seeing hourly wages as high as $29.33 and as low as $5.53, the majority of Beautician wages currently range between $11.06 (25th percentile) to $23.08 (75th percentile) across the United States.
